The Sinn 156 occupies a special place in the chronograph world, having been developed in the late 1970s for German military pilots. Its no-nonsense design and clear dial layout reflect its tool-watch origins, and collectors value the 156 for its direct lineage to the Heuer Bundeswehr but with Sinn’s own refinements. The 43mm case gives it real wrist presence while still feeling purpose-driven rather than flashy.

Key reference points include the 156B (with day-date and Valjoux 7750 movement) and earlier 156 models powered by the Lemania 5100, which is highly prized for its central chronograph minutes hand and exceptional legibility. Lemania-powered examples command a premium due to both movement scarcity and their closer connection to the original military spec. The 156 also features 100m water resistance and a matte black dial, both practical for daily wear.

Price variation is driven by movement type, dial condition, and completeness—original bracelet and box/papers can add considerable value. Be aware that Lemania 5100 parts are increasingly difficult to source, so service history and originality matter. The 156’s military provenance, combined with Sinn’s reputation for durability, keeps demand strong among collectors seeking a genuine pilot’s chronograph with historical significance.
